Description
The microViscoStar™ is a differential in-line viscometer engineered for integration with UHPLC (Ultra-High Performance Liquid Chromatography) systems, particularly for the analysis of polymers and macromolecules. It operates on the principle of differential viscometry, measuring pressure differences across a capillary bridge with a range of up to 6.9 kPa. When used in conjunction with size-exclusion chromatography and a concentration detector, it enables the determination of intrinsic viscosity (IV), a key parameter for understanding polymer properties in solution. The device features automated bridge tuning for stability, requires minimal maintenance due to a lack of moving parts, and offers temperature control from 4°C to 70°C. Its design minimizes solvent consumption and sample band broadening. The derived IV data, combined with molar mass information from techniques like light scattering, can be used to calculate hydrodynamic radius, molecular conformation, and branching ratios.
